Michelle of Oceanside, NY September 15, 2005

I purchased a couch 7/8/04. I gave the slaesperson measurements, etc...When I rcvd. it it was the wrong size. I immediately tried to call Huffman Koos, and they didnt answer the phone. I soon found out they were bankrupt. They told me they couldnt help me. I waited to be billed and told the billing company of my troubles, they filed a claim for me. They said they would investigate it. Then they said I had to get estimates to fix it. I couldnt because no matter who I called they wouldnt go near the couch. The couch would have to be cut and re-upholstered to be fixed. So they denied my claim, and told me I had to pay otherwise they would put it against my TRW. I have been paying the minumum of 15.00 ever since. Now the couch is ripping at the seems. I originally purchased an extended warranty. They told me to fax them something in writing, I did. Still no response, and that was 8 weeks ago.

Afrodite of Setauket, NY August 5, 2005

I ordered furniture from Huffman Koos at 8:45pm on a Sat. night and gave a deposit of 800.00. This was in the summer of 2004, I believe in July. I cancelled that order the next morning which was within their 24 hour cancellation policy. I asked for my check back but was sent a check made out to me from Huffman Koos instead. The store went into bankruptcy shortly thereafter. Now a YEAR later I received a letter from a lawyer in Philadelphia stating that I should send that 800.00 to them because when Huffman Koos sent me that check it was within 90 days of them declaring bankruptcy. Why should I? I did nothing wrong and cancelled an order on furniture that I never received. I cancelled that order within the 24 hour cancellation policy of the store and it was BEFORE they had filed for bankruptcy. I have ten days to respond to this letter and I don't know what to do. I don't even understand their letter and I refuse to pay a lawyer money to explain it to me.
